This is a fully remote position, open to applicants in Brazil.
• Oversee a small, agile team operating nationwide across Brazil.
• Direct the team's efforts in supporting and engaging members, attracting new members, and enhancing their involvement in climate, energy, procurement, and waste initiatives.
• Collaborate with the Board Chair and the Board to formulate PHS's annual strategies and work plans.
• Work closely with the Board Chair to devise strategies and tactics for the growth of PHS.
• Engage and coordinate with the HCWH International team, ensuring consistent communication and strategic alignment with HCWH's global and regional teams, and partner with HCWH's global climate team.
• Spearhead the execution of PHS's climate strategy, the development and expansion of the Health Care Climate Challenge, the energy challenge, and programmatic connections with the procurement program, GGHH, and other global initiatives.
• Monitor and ensure the alignment of PHS strategy with HCWH's global climate strategy.
• Manage PHS plans and budgets, overseeing their successful execution while ensuring the effective use of resources and timely reporting to donors.
• Supervise the administrative assistant and support administrative and financial management and audits, under the guidance of the treasurer and the Board Chair.
• Drive PHS initiatives to incorporate healthcare into climate policy and integrate climate considerations into health policy in Brazil.
• Extensive management experience, with a minimum of 3 years leading small, dynamic teams.
• Expertise in Climate Change and/or environmental health.
• In-depth knowledge of climate issues: current discussions, mitigation strategies, NDCs, and initiatives at both local and national levels in Brazil.
• Familiarity with greenhouse gas emissions calculation methodologies and inventories.
• Understanding of the intersection between climate and health.
• Experience working within or alongside the health sector.
• Demonstrated ability to engage teams in participatory decision-making, creatively address challenges, and inspire staff.
• Proficient in communicating and negotiating with key internal and external stakeholders.
• Knowledge of budget planning and execution.
• Experience in organizing events and public conferences.
• Fluent in Portuguese and English.
• Proficiency in Spanish is an advantage.
• Ability to proactively seek and provide feedback, along with strong emotional intelligence.
• Capacity to work effectively and collaboratively with others to achieve shared objectives in a decentralized team.
• Skilled in prioritizing and managing multiple projects simultaneously, with timely follow-up on issues.
